A Life's Beginning - Whitney Houston's Musical Roots

Whitney Elizabeth Houston, a name that would become synonymous with vocal brilliance, actually came into the world on August 9, 1963. Her birthplace was Newark, New Jersey, a place with a rich, vibrant history of its own. What's quite interesting, and perhaps not too surprising, is that she was born right into a family where music was, you know, pretty much part of the very air they breathed. Her mother, Cissy Houston, was a gospel star, a performer whose own singing could fill any room with genuine feeling. This kind of background, a home where melodies and harmonies were a constant presence, surely played a big part in shaping the artist she would become. It was, in some respects, almost destined that she would find her path in the world of sound.

How Did Her Albums Shape an Era?

Her early albums, those first few collections of songs released between 1985 and 1992, didn't just sell well; they became, in some respects, cultural touchstones. These records, more or less, defined a certain sound and feeling for a whole generation of listeners. The sheer volume of sales, reaching well over 86 million copies across the globe, was, quite frankly, a staggering achievement. It wasn't just about numbers, though; it was about the sheer reach of her music, how it crossed borders and connected with people from all sorts of backgrounds. This kind of widespread acceptance, this universal appeal, is just something that very few artists ever experience on such a grand scale.
